Why Siding in Sehome Faces a Harder Job Than Most
Sehome sits on one of Bellingham's more heavily wooded hillsides, close enough to the bay to pick up salt-laden air and open enough to Whatcom County's marine weather patterns to take the full brunt of driving rain off the Pacific. That combination is tougher on exterior siding than a lot of homeowners realize. Salt air accelerates corrosion on fasteners and metal trim. Wind-driven rain doesn't just fall on siding, it gets pushed sideways into laps, seams, and butt joints. And the tree canopy that gives Sehome its character also keeps siding shaded and damp longer after every storm, which is exactly the environment moss and algae need to take hold.
None of that is unique to any one street or block in the neighborhood — it's a function of Sehome's elevation, tree cover, and proximity to the water, and it applies whether a home is an older bungalow-style build or a newer infill house. What it means practically is that siding here has to manage moisture correctly, resist the freeze-thaw and wet-dry cycling that comes with a long moss season, and hold up to salt exposure without the paint chalking out or the fasteners rusting through in under a decade.

Signs Your Sehome Home's Siding Has Reached the End of Its Service Life
Because moisture problems in siding tend to develop behind the surface before they're visible on it, it pays to know what to look for early. A lot of the damage we find during estimates in this part of Bellingham started as something small that got ignored through a few wet winters.
- Soft or spongy spots when you press on the siding, especially near the bottom courses and around windows
- Paint that's peeling, bubbling, or chalking heavily rather than just fading
- Persistent moss or black-green streaking that comes back within weeks of cleaning
- Visible gaps, cracking, or warping at panel seams and butt joints
- Rust staining running down from nail heads or trim fasteners
- A musty smell or visible staining on interior walls that share an exterior wall with affected siding
- Siding that was installed directly against soil, decking, or hardscape without a gap
Any one of these on its own might be a minor repair. Several at once, especially combined with a home over 15–20 years old, usually means the siding system itself — not just the surface — has reached the point where replacement is more cost-effective than patching.
What a Correct Siding Replacement Actually Involves
Siding replacement done right is a moisture-management project first and a cosmetic upgrade second. In a climate like Bellingham's, cutting corners on the parts you can't see after the job is finished is what causes the same failure to show up again in eight or ten years instead of twenty-five or thirty.
Tear-Off and Sheathing Inspection
Old siding comes off down to the sheathing, and the sheathing gets inspected panel by panel. This is the step that matters most and gets skipped most often by crews trying to move fast. Any soft, delaminated, or water-damaged sheathing gets cut out and replaced before anything new goes back up — installing new siding over compromised sheathing just locks the problem behind a new surface.
Water-Resistive Barrier and Rainscreen Gap
A properly lapped water-resistive barrier goes over the sheathing, with all seams and penetrations sealed. On most Sehome homes we also install a rainscreen gap — a small vertical air space between the barrier and the new siding — so any moisture that does get past the outer layer can drain and dry out instead of sitting against the wall. That gap is one of the biggest differences between a siding job that lasts and one that doesn't in a wet marine climate.
Flashing at Every Penetration
Windows, doors, hose bibs, vents, and light fixtures are all places water tries to get in. Correct flashing at each of these, installed in the right order relative to the barrier and siding, is what actually keeps wind-driven rain out — caulk alone is not a substitute for flashing, it's a backup.
Fastening and Finish
Fastener type, spacing, and depth all follow the manufacturer's specification, not a generic rule of thumb, because under- or over-driven fasteners are a common cause of premature siding failure. The finish coat — factory-applied on the products we install — goes on before any field touch-up, since factory finishes are baked on under controlled conditions and hold color and adhesion far longer than anything applied on-site.
Why We Install Only James Hardie Fiber Cement
We install James Hardie fiber cement siding exclusively. We don't install vinyl, LP SmartSide, Cemplank, Allura, primed spruce, or cedar, and that's a deliberate standard, not a lack of options. In a climate that combines salt air, sustained wet weather, and a long moss season, the trade-offs of those other products — vinyl's tendency to warp and fade, engineered wood's vulnerability to moisture at cut edges, cedar's ongoing maintenance demands, and the thinner factory finishes on some fiber cement alternatives — show up faster here than they would in a drier climate.
The HZ5 Climate Engineering
James Hardie manufactures its siding in climate-specific HZ formulations, and the Pacific Northwest falls under the HZ5 line, engineered for regions with sustained moisture exposure. That's a meaningfully different product than a version built for a hot, dry climate, and it matters for how the material performs against Whatcom County's rain totals over the life of the siding.
ColorPlus Factory Finish
Hardie's ColorPlus finish is baked on in a controlled factory environment rather than field-applied, which gives it better fade and moisture resistance than a site-painted finish and comes with its own finish warranty on top of the product warranty. For homeowners tired of repainting siding every five to seven years, that finish durability is often the single biggest reason they switch.
Fiber cement is also non-combustible, which matters in a state where wildfire risk and insurance underwriting are both getting more attention, and it holds paint and caulk lines straight over time in a way that wood and vinyl products in this climate generally do not.

What Drives Siding Replacement Cost in Sehome
| Factor | Why It Matters | Typical Impact |
|---|---|---|
| Sheathing condition | Hidden water damage found during tear-off needs repair before new siding goes on | Can add cost once walls are opened up; varies by extent |
| Home size and wall complexity | More corners, dormers, and trim details mean more cutting and labor | Higher labor cost per square foot on complex facades |
| Site access and tree cover | Wooded, sloped lots common in Sehome can limit staging and require extra protection for landscaping | Moderate impact on labor time and setup |
| Trim and accessory scope | Fascia, soffit, and trim replacement alongside siding adds material and labor | Increases total project cost |
| Siding profile and color | Lap width, shingle-style panels, and custom ColorPlus colors vary in material cost | Modest to moderate difference in material price |
Every one of these varies enough by property that broad online estimates rarely hold up once someone actually looks at the home. A written, itemized estimate after an on-site walk-through is the only reliable way to know real cost for a specific house.
Why Hiring a Crew That Already Works in Sehome Matters
Sehome's tree-covered lots and hillside grades create real logistical constraints that a crew unfamiliar with the neighborhood has to figure out on the fly — where to stage material and dumpsters on a tight or sloped lot, how to protect mature trees and landscaping during tear-off, and how to sequence work around the shade and dampness that lingers longer here than on more open, sunnier lots elsewhere in Bellingham. A crew that already works this area also knows what City of Bellingham permitting and inspection expects, which keeps a project from stalling on paperwork.
Just as important is knowing the climate pattern itself: how much of the year is realistically workable for tear-off without risking exposed sheathing to a sudden rain event, and how long moss and algae take to return on a shaded wall so maintenance expectations are set correctly from day one. That local knowledge doesn't show up on an estimate line item, but it shows up in how smoothly the job actually goes.
